    • A unitary, hybrid engine which includes an internal combustion engine which is used both for locomotive and heat generation externally of the cylinders of the combustion engine, wherein the generated heat is employed in conjunction with an evaporator to generate steam, which is then stored in an energy accumulator which retains the stored energy by way of a pressured water containment unit. The pressurized water containment unit accretes the energy and, upon attainment of a predetermined pressure and liquid level, the steam is transmitted to one or more of the cylinders of the unitary engine to provide the motive power to the unitary engine. The engine includes control systems to permit the sole use of steam during such times as may be required for environmental or pollution control requirements.The control systems may also selectively permit the use of steam in one or more of the cylinders of the engine simultaneously with the use of fossil fuel in others. The energy accumulation system may, alternatively, be employed to provide the motive power to an engine other than the one from which it has accreted the energy or may provide an energy source to an alternative power consumption device which does not result in the generation of motive power.

    • An inflatable cast system for immobilizing a lower extremity of a human. The system includes a pair of outer shell members shaped to conform to the lateral and medial sides of the lower extremity, respectively. A base member is fastened to the shell members to form a substantially U-shaped stirrup member. The upstanding sidewalls of the shell members are maintained in position relative to the lower extremity by a plurality of elongated, circumferentially extending, longitudinally spaced, flexible fastening straps. A pair of inflatable air bags are attached to inside surfaces of the shell members. The air bags include at least one chamber and a valve that is sealed along one edge of the air bag and is adapted to allow the chamber to be automatically sealed once the brace is attached to the extremity of the user. A unidirectional air pump is provided to allow the chamber of the air bag to be selectively inflated and deflated. The air pump includes in inflation orifice and a deflation orifice that are dimensioned to be inserted within a top portion of the valve. A bulb portion of the pump causes air to be drawn in through the deflation orifice and out through the inflation orifice when squeezed.

    • An aircraft engine starter assembly provides for liquid cooling of the clutch assembly and overrunning engine by integrating a pitot pump in the system. The system includes a starter motor, a torque transfer connection, a clutch assembly and the pitot pump. The torque transfer connection is adapted to be coupled to the aircraft engine. The clutch assembly is coupled to one of the starter motor or the torque transfer connection. The pitot pump is coupled to one or both of the torque transfer or the clutch assembly via a first oil line and a second oil line. The pitot pump comprises a pitot tube in fluidic communication with an oil reservoir for the delivery of oil under pressure to lubricate one or both of the torque transfer or the clutch assembly.

    • In a cosmetic applicator, a first resilient member having a first density is provided and includes a tip end, an exterior surface and a lower end. A second resilient member having a second density for retaining and depositing a cosmetic material is coupled to the first resilient member. The cosmetic applicator also prevents contamination of the user's hands by cosmetic material by providing an interior area defined by the first resilient member for receiving at least two fingers of the user. Alternatively, the first and second resilient members can be mounted on or in a sleeve that can be manipulated either by the user grasping the sleeve's exterior surface, or sliding at least two fingers into an interior area defined by the sleeve. A cap containing a cutter for trimming a tip portion of both the first and second resilient members can also be provided, thereby allowing the user to obtain a fresh clean application surface when desired.

    • Three-dimensional RF coils suitable for use in NMR spectroscopy or imaging are described, as well as methods for making such coils. The coil is made from a thin-walled, non-magnetic, electrically insulating tube. The tube is then masked and a first conducting layer is applied, e.g., by evaporation. An additional insulating layer is provided on top of the first conducting layer, and then a second conducting layer is applied. An optional additional insulating layer may then be applied over the second conducting layer. The first and second conducting layer, in combination, are electrically connected to form a self-resonant structure at the selected frequency of the NMR apparatus. The coil may be fine-tuned conventionally by means of a series or parallel capacitor, or by changing the position of a conductive ring around the outside of the coil. Alternately, two tubes may be used, with only one conducting layer deposited on each. If two tubes are used, they are dimensioned to allow one tube to fit within the other. The two tubes may be twisted or telescoped to permit varying degrees of alignment of the conductive patterns deposited on the two tubes, which will serve to fine-tune the NMR tube's resonant frequency.
